Is there anywhere in the code or phpmyadmin I can find CMS login name and password? I've searching for a while, any direction would be appreciated.

I don't seem to fully understand your question. But in the _config.php, under the mysite folder, you can define a default admin:
Security::setDefaultAdmin('username','password');
Your login name will be under the members table. But the password will be hashed and salted (like they should be!) rather than cleartext so you won't be able to directly get your password out of the database.
If you're locked yourself out, try Pinoy_SS's method to get access to the default admin then change your users password.
